Salt-free dyeing of cotton fabric modified with cationic crosslinking agent having multi-reactive group

Kongliang Xie

Open publisher page 0 citations

Abstract

Multi-reactive quaternary agent containing epoxy group and chorotriazine was used to modify the cotton fabrics.The modified cotton fabric was dyed with reactive dye,and the influence of modifying time and concentration to dyeing behavior was researched.Compared with conventional reactive dyeing process,the dye uptakes and fixation yield of modified cotton dyed without salt were significantly improved,and also indicated better dyeing effect and color fastness to wet processing.
